This system is well suited for routine Portland cement fineness control. It uses the Blaine air permeability method to report specific surface area for Portland cement and similar powders, which is exactly the kind of check many QC labs use for day-to-day milling control.
It is positioned as a straightforward, cost-effective option for laboratories that want consistent fineness data, digital timing and calculation, and regular reference cement checks without moving to a fully automatic platform. The page lists ASTM C204, EN 196-6, GB/T 8074, ISO 9277 and NF P15-403, so it fits established cement lab workflows.
